The Detroit Red Wings and GM Steve Yzerman could revitalize their lineup with a power-forward, the New York Rangers' Chris Kreider, and should consider moving on from Vladimir Tarasenko, who hasn't been a fit with the team.

While the Stanley Cup playoffs haven't begun to kick off, we're looking at a trade proposal that has us intrigued.
The New York Rangers have had issues with Chris Kreider's performance this season, as he's not been the same player the last three seasons, who posted multiple 30+ goal years.
His lack of playmaking has been an issue, and the Rangers could use him in a trade to bring back someone familiar.
That'd be Vladimir Tarasenko, who, since he left New York, has found success in Florida, winning a Stanley Cup, for his second cup win, and hasn't fit into the Red Wings system.
The trade proposed would be a one-for-one deal, thinking back to a comparable deal like Shea Weber for P.K. Subban in 2016.
The Red Wings lack a power-forward presence in the top-six, and Kreider does all the ugly things Patrick Kane, Dylan Larkin, and Alex DeBrincat won't.
Not to mention he adds a net-front presence as a tip-in specialist in the NHL, it's the reason he's scored so many power-play goals.
Vladimir Tarasenko can return to New York and add scoring depth that's been lacking in the Rangers' lineup this season.
This season, he's played 77 games in Detroit and has only contributed 31 points (10 goals, 21 assists) on a Red Wings lineup that needs help.
As they attempt to claw their way back into a playoff spot in the future, if they don't succeed in 2025, moves can and should be made to improve their lineup.
The cost savings involved for the Rangers would be a net positive, as they'd save $1.8 million in cap space, moving on from Kreider and acquiring Tarasenko.
The Red Wings would get a veteran forward who has seen plenty of time in the playoffs.
There's very little downside to this, arguably as both forwards could use a fresh start and move on from their respective teams at the moment.
